jk367 wrote:
Just love me some ncy
Yeah NCY was so cool back then. I raced it in 4 states, Pedro,s sx bike always got comments. Most of the races where in 97, it was still a competitive bike. I have no idea who did the porting, they said they hv a guy. That was good enough for me. I installed a 38mm carb, got a 3rd in 30b in 1 moto Millville amateur day, 125 b 8th and 24th crashes. Full gates, snuck out for extra practices. It was crazy with over 1,300 riders. I ran the stock pipe there, couldn’t get my forks stiff enough for the whoops. I tried to manual them on the back wheel in a high gear, after a few the front would drop. Down shift then slam every whoop. Huffman even had trouble getting threw them.
